Oregon radio announcer Jerry Allen's call of the play-an emotional narrative of shock and interjection that gives way to wilting disbelief over the course of just a few seconds-is now branded into the memory banks of countless Duck fans the world over: "Huard drops back to throw the ball, looks left, and it's...intercepted! The Ducks have the ball...Kenny Wheaton's gonna score! Kenny Wheaton's gonna score! The 30, the 20, to the 10, touchdown...on the interception...the most improbable finish to a football game! At the time, though, as Wheaton raced downfield, weaving in and out of punch-drunk Husky offensive players not to be caught on his way to the end zone, Brooks was just hoping he'd down the ball. "I'm standing on the sidelines yelling, 'Get down! Get down!" he remembers. "I didn't want him to fumble. But he goes right by our bench, cuts backs towards midfield, and suddenly there's nobody left." Book jacket.
